Elm AI Secures $2 Mn in Funding

Elm AI, a New York City-based company offering an AI-powered platform to enhance sustainability and operational efficiency across enterprise supply chains, has raised $2 million in funding.

The investment round was led by Beta Boom Fund and Working Capital Fund, with additional support from Boro Capital Partners, Very Serious Ventures, Gorges Ventures, The Bond Collective, and Textbook Ventures.

The funding will be used to scale the company’s operations and accelerate product development.

About Elm AI

Founded in 2023 by Advait Raykar, Aparajita Thakker, Ken He, and Eesha Khanna, Elm AI delivers an AI-based system of record that tracks supplier sustainability, performance, and risk. The platform streamlines complex workflows, helping organizations drive greater efficiency and meet sustainability goals within their supply chains.
